about

This songs references the grass being greener on the other side of the fence, or in our case, the other side of the mountains. The first verse is an invitation to leave for the west coast, and the second verse is a retort.

Confusionaires! Edmonton, Alberta

Confusionaires are a world-class traditional rock & roll band that are constantly pushing the boundaries of what traditional music can be. Hailing from Edmonton, Canada, the trio has built a sound that’s synonymous with the hardest-hitting and country and rockabilly acts around.
